NVIDIA’s First Arizona-Made Blackwell Wafer Exposes a Hidden Weakness: The U.S. Can Build Chips, But Must Send Them Abroad to Finish the Job
Well, NVIDIA had recently announced the first successful production of Blackwell chip wafers on American soil, but there’s still an element of the AI supply chain that is yet to be brought in. NVIDIA & Partners Are Still Reliant On Off-Shore Fabs For Advanced Packaging Services For those unaware, NVIDIA’s CEO Jensen Huang unveiled the first Blackwell chip wafer made in the US a few days ago at TSMC Arizona, and it was indeed a massive achievement for the ‘Made in USA’ narrative.
